Nobody — including whoever runs this site — can change what happens in an event once it has been scheduled. Here is how you can check that for yourself.
When this event was created the server drew a random seed and a random salt, kept both private, and published this hash of them. It has been on the event page from that moment.

The result is produced by running the physics simulation with that seed, this course and this field. The simulation is deterministic: the same three inputs always produce the same race, down to the frame.
Which means: if the published commitment matches the revealed seed, and the field below matches what was declared before the start, then the result you watched is the only result that seed could have produced.
